Daystar, the lower bracket survivor, advanced via gritty wins including 2-0 over Elevate on April 17 and 2-1 over Soul's Heart on April 18, propelled by clutch plays from Pikan (captain), Seal (three MVPs), and AZuKi amid the current Rainbow Six Siege meta favoring versatile rosters. This BO3 clash determines the tournament winner and BLAST R6 Salt Lake City Major spot, pitting Weibo's dominance against Daystar's momentum in a high-stakes bracket reset scenario.
